您的位置:首页 > 运维架构

开发和运维核心之一 CMDB

2016-04-07 09:13 281 查看
现在行行用电脑,处处需网络,做个判断还得需要大数据。任何一个公司,必须要有一个强大的IT支撑。现在每一个企业随着业务的发展,IT也东西也越来越多,突然有一天,你发现IT环境越发的复杂。工作量越来越大。于是,我们就开始想,以不能少让人干点活儿,大家纷纷走上运维自动化的道路了。

可是如何走上自动化运维的道路呢?在摸索的过程中,常常找不到着力点,无从下手。怎么办呢?我以为首先要做好以下准备,一共四个方面。这四个方面是基础和重点。

第一,一个完备的CMDB。

第二,一套适合自己的IT管理流程。

第三,要有可定制化的完整工具。

第四,充分的总结分析系统,来调整CMDB及流程。

CMDB有人称之为资产管理系统,说起来也很高大上。我来说,就是说你要管理什么。打架你总要知道你的敌人是谁吧。干活你总要知道你要干什么吧。做IT管理,你必须知道你要管理什么。

问:你在你们公司干啥的?

答:我在公司给人修电脑的。

说明你们公司主要IT管理对象就是电脑。

问:你在你们公司干啥的?

答:我老板小气的很,一个人当十个人用,公司网站,公众微信平台,公司邮箱,安装个电脑,弄个打印机,有的时候换桶装水,抬东西也叫我。

说明公司管理对象,硬件:电脑,网络设备,打印机 软件:桌面电脑软件 系统应用:公司网站,公众平台 换桶装水,抬东西,这个吧说实的,真的不在IT服务范围里。有的时候,IT男生比较多,抬东西,换水IT人员也没有少做。做这些事情的频率要叫小心。IT服务SLA这些也不在考核范围内。从IT运维角度来说,应用注意非IT服务工作量。

问:你在你们公司干啥的?

答:我在系统部做系统安全的。

说明公司很大了,有系统部,就会有网络部,应用部,等部门。而对于系统部来说可能包括,系统(linux windows等)中间件 系统安全等。这些就是对于系统部门来说的CMDB。

对于一个公司应该有一个总的CMDB,对于各个部门来说应该有自己的CMDB。CMDB定义,不是人家有啥我有啥。而是应该为你现在管理啥,你就应用有啥。如果我也不知道怎么分类,我也不知道怎么弄。好吧,我推荐你用工具。现在大部分工具都是可以的。

以下是常见分类如:











大体方案通常如此,可是里面,还是要你自己来定义。内面的内容在设计的时候一定要注意。公司的需要来定义。无论怎么设计,要本着二个点,第一,要有基础内容。基础内容也根据自己公司来定义。比如,我以后公司要做服务器自动开关机。所以,IPMI的用户名,密码,我就要加入其中。

第二,也是最重要的一点。CI之间的关系,比如,服务器它不是孤立存在的,服务器它要有网络,于是它就要有与服务器相连的端口信息。服务器是放在机柜里的,于是它要有相关的机柜图。总之,基础内容赋予设备生命,而它们于其它设备的关系,赋予设备社会关系。人是社会动物,我们的交换机服务器也是社会产物,它们一个人没有啥大作用的。

百科名词解释:CMDB存储与管理企业IT架构中设备的各种配置信息,它与所有服务支持和服务交付流程都紧密相联,支持这些流程的运转、发挥配置信息的价值,同时依赖于相关流程保证数据的准确性。CMDB软件侧重于信息的管理(采集、整合、记录、维护、检验、更新等),数据库侧重于信息的物理存储,两者是密切联系的。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: